Output 577cc7779b1d103bf643dc3b79587d6f0e2f302efc7162d4b8963b18da10aa2b:1

value
1396629
script pubkey
OP_0 OP_PUSHBYTES_20 8fc8b293703fd147f53c5fd64cf1eb10247d5cc0
address
ltc1q3lyt9yms8lg50afutltyeu0tzqj86hxq8adcva
transaction
577cc7779b1d103bf643dc3b79587d6f0e2f302efc7162d4b8963b18da10aa2b
spent
true